Content Areas Covered
Test 11B assesses students on the core topics outlined in the AP Statistics curriculum,
including: - Exploring Data - Sampling and Experimentation - Anticipating Patterns -
Statistical Inference Within these areas, questions may involve: - Descriptive statistics
(mean, median, mode, standard deviation) - Data visualization (histograms, boxplots,
scatterplots) - Probability calculations and distributions - Sampling methods and bias -
Confidence intervals and hypothesis testing - Regression analysis and correlation
Familiarity with these content areas is vital for targeted practice and mastery.
Key Topics and Concepts in Test 11B
Exploring Data
Understanding data is foundational in AP Statistics. Questions may involve: - Creating and
interpreting various data visualizations - Summarizing data using measures of center and
spread - Recognizing distributions (normal, skewed, uniform) - Identifying outliers and
2
understanding their impact Important concepts include: - Histogram and boxplot
interpretation - Calculating and understanding quartiles and interquartile range (IQR) -
Understanding the significance of shape, center, and variability
Sampling and Experimentation
Questions in this section focus on designing and analyzing surveys and experiments,
including: - Random sampling techniques - Bias and variability in samples - Experimental
design principles (control, randomization, replication) - Types of sampling methods
(simple random, stratified, cluster, systematic) Tips: Be able to identify potential biases
and suggest improvements to sampling methods.
Anticipating Patterns
This area emphasizes understanding relationships and patterns in data: - Correlation and
causation - Scatterplots and correlation coefficients - Least-squares regression - Residual
analysis Key skills: - Interpreting the strength and direction of relationships - Making
predictions based on regression models - Recognizing outliers and influential points
Statistical Inference
This is a critical section involving decision-making based on data: - Confidence intervals
for means and proportions - Hypothesis testing (null and alternative hypotheses) -
Significance levels and p-values - Errors (Type I and Type II) - Using t- and z-tests
appropriately Important: Be comfortable with setting up hypotheses, calculating
confidence intervals, and interpreting results in context.

Common Challenges and How to Overcome Them
Misinterpreting data visualizations: Practice reading and analyzing histograms,
boxplots, and scatterplots to improve interpretation skills.
Confusing correlation with causation: Remember that correlation does not
imply causation; focus on understanding relationships.
Difficulty with hypothesis testing: Break down hypotheses into parts, identify
the test statistic, and interpret p-values carefully.
Solution: Regular practice, seeking clarification on confusing concepts, and working
through multiple problems can help overcome these challenges.

Deep Dive into the Content Areas Covered
1. Hypothesis Testing and Significance
This area involves formulating null and alternative hypotheses, selecting appropriate test
procedures, and interpreting p-values and significance levels. Students are expected to: -
Differentiate between one- and two-sample tests. - Conduct tests for proportions, means,
and variances. - Explain the implications of statistical significance in context. Common
question types include: - Performing a z-test for proportions. - Interpreting p-values in
scenario-based questions. - Making conclusions based on the test results.
2. Confidence Intervals
Students should demonstrate proficiency in constructing and interpreting confidence
intervals for various parameters. Key skills include: - Calculating confidence intervals for
means and proportions. - Interpreting what a confidence interval conveys about the
population parameter. - Understanding how sample size affects the margin of error.
3. Regression and Correlation
Analysis of relationships between variables is central. Expect questions requiring: -
Computing and interpreting the least-squares regression line. - Determining the strength
and significance of correlation. - Making predictions within the context of the data.
Test 11b Ap Statistics
6
4. Categorical Data Analysis
Questions often involve chi-square tests for goodness-of-fit or independence, requiring
students to: - Set up contingency tables. - Calculate expected counts. - Conduct chi-
square tests and interpret results.
5. Experimental Design and Data Collection
Critical thinking about study design is essential. Topics may include: - Identifying biases
and confounding variables. - Designing randomized experiments or observational studies.
- Understanding the importance of control, randomization, and replication. ---

Common Challenges Faced by Students
Despite thorough instruction, students often encounter specific difficulties with Test 11b: -
Misinterpretation of p-values: Confusing statistical significance with practical significance.
- Incorrect application of formulas: Using the wrong formula or miscalculating standard
errors. - Overlooking context: Failing to connect statistical results back to the real-world
scenario. - Time management: Struggling to complete responses within the allocated
time. Other frequent pitfalls include: - Neglecting assumptions underlying statistical tests.
- Relying solely on calculations without interpretation. - Misreading data or tables.
Understanding these challenges helps educators tailor instruction and students develop
targeted strategies. ---
